HAMID ISA, ABDUL RAHMAT, RUSLIN BADU, RUSMIN HUSAIN Gorontalo State University Email: Warniyusuf@gmail.com; abdulrahmat@ung.ac.id ABSTRACT: This study aims to reveal the development model of local culture-based learning towards early childhood education in Pembina Telaga Kindergarten, Gorontalo District. With the existence of a model of local culture-based learning, it is expected that early childhood can understand from an early age the values, norms, religion and customs that exist in the Gorontao region especially. Researchers conducted research and development at TK Pembina Telaga Gorontalo Regency. Researchers conducted direct observations and interviews directly to TK Pembina Telaga. Researchers choose the right informants to obtain accurate information. Local culture in the Pembina Kindergarten environment is the potential of the surrounding environment that can be used as a source of learning. Natural potential, community culture, various professions in the community, existing community institutions, can be a learning material for children. When this potential is collected and used as material in children's learning, it will become an extraordinary source of learning for children. Development of local culture-based learning models based on experience conducted in TK Builders are arranged based on the elements needed in a learning management, then integrated with the need for the introduction of local culture to early childhood in order to introduce culture and build children's character and love of local culture . KEYWORDS: Learning, Local Culture, and development. INTRODUCTION: Education serves to empower human potential to pass down, shape and build the culture and civilization of the future. Education also serves to preserve positive cultural values and to create change towards a more innovative life. The purpose of National Education according to the 2003 National Education System Law Article 1 is to establish the potential of students to have intelligence, personality and noble character. Meanwhile, Vygotsky in Santrock (2007: 269) holds that education plays an important role in helping children learn cultural tools. Thus, the education system has an important role in the development of education and culture. Early childhood education according to Law No. 20 of 2003 Article 1: 14 in Diana (2013: 2) is a coaching effort aimed at children from birth to the age of 6 years carried out through the provision of educational stimuli to help physical and spiritual growth and development so that children have readiness to enter education Furthermore.
